Once lauded money man—worth $2.7 billion just 2 years ago—feeling pain as his funds falter. Flagship Calamos Growth Fund down 8% since end of last August. Result: shares of publicly traded Calamos Asset Management have fallen 30% since last October. Assets under management off 8% to $41.2 billion since May. Recently forced to lay off 7% of staff. Mr. Calamos received his undergraduate degree in Economics and an MBA in Finance from the Illinois Institute of Technology. Joining the United States Air Force after graduation, he served as a combat pilot during the Vietnam War and ultimately earned the rank of Major. Following his military service, John devoted his entire professional career to investment management and research, establishing his own firm in 1977.
